The Babati District Research-for-Development (R4D) Platform, known as Jukwaa la Utafiti na Maendeleo Wilayani Babati (JUMBA), is a collaborative initiative led by Malmö University and Livelihoods Africa RISING. This demand-driven approach aims for long-term positive impacts in rural livelihoods through integrated systems interventions. Engaging a diverse range of stakeholders—including farmers, extension agents, NGOs, and policymakers—this platform fosters interactive design, co-evolution, capacity building, and knowledge sharing to address local challenges effectively.
